Sarawak A new item to the collection by Alan Payne
Sarawak on the Island of Borneo was an interesting place in the early part of the last century, ruled by an english family, the Brookes also known as the the White Rajahs. The Sarawak Government isssued stamps in its own right some of the best being the 1932 and the 1934 rajah issues. This latest...

From the Archives - Empire of the Sahara by Alan Payne
Taken from Fred Melville's - Phantom Philately Jacques Lebaudy was possessed of great wealth and a vivid imagination, he marked out a strip on unclaimed coast-line on the west of Africa, between Capes Bojador and Juby , with an indefinitely spacious hinterland, and from Paris proclaimed himself...
